Optimus Prime Halloween Costume

This transformation is more than meets the eye! Optimus Prime includes a PVC face mask, a toy arm weapon, and a colorful polyester jumpsuit with plastic chest piece. Perfect for Halloween or for dress-up any time the Autobots need help defeating the evil Decepticons! Hand wash.
$39.98
